Frequently Asked Questions about Lancaster

What type of rentals are currently available in Lancaster?

There are currently 67 Apartments for Rent in Lancaster, TX with pricing that ranges from $949 to $15,657. There are also 176 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Lancaster ranging from $575 to $3,500.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Lancaster?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Lancaster ranges from $575 to $3,500 with an average monthly rent of $2,008.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Lancaster?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Lancaster range from $1,366 to $2,199,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,550 to $2,740.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,650 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,993.
